Notes
Content: Picture caption: "Unter den Gratulanten, die sich in Berlin in die Geburtstagsliste in der Neuen Reichskanzlei eintrugen, sah man auch japanischen Botschafter General Oshima mit hohen japanischen Offizieren."
Content: The men behind the ambassador in the lighter uniforms are army officers, with naval officers in the darker ones. The birthday celebration was for Hitler.
Content: Title translates German picture caption
Source note: Grossdeutschland im Weltgeschehen. Tagesbildberichte 1940. (Berlin Joh. Kasper Co. 1942) Braeckow, Ernst, Author.
